and he utterly destroyed

a primitive root; to seclude; specifically (by a ban) to devote to religious uses (especially destruction); physical and reflexive, to be blunt as to the nose; make accursed, consecrate, (utterly) destroy, devote, forfeit, have a flat nose, utterly (slay, make away).

Rootחרם (ḥ-r-m)
Core Meaningsban, devote, set apart, seclude, devote to destruction
Semantic Rangeto devote to destruction, to place under a ban, to consecrate for sacred use by destruction, to exterminate as an act of sacred judgment, to forfeit irrevocably
Conceptual Significanceחרם expresses the concept of irrevocable dedication to YHWH, often through total destruction in warfare. It reflects the theology of divine ownership and judgment, where what is "put under the ban" is removed from ordinary human use and given over wholly to God, whether by destruction or sacred consecration.
Morphological NotesConjunction וַ (waw consecutive) + Hiphil wayyiqtol imperfect 3ms of חרם; causative stem expressing that the subject causes something to be devoted or banned.
Rendering RationaleThe root חרם denotes setting something apart as banned or devoted, often for total destruction as an offering to YHWH. The form וַיַּחֲרֵם is Hiphil wayyiqtol 3rd person masculine singular, indicating causative action in past narrative sequence, hence "and he put-under-the-ban," preserving both the causative stem and masculine singular subject.
